I've been using an Aukey USB C hub purchased from Amazon with My MBP 2017 and everything is working fine with a few of USB 3.0 devices connected and monitor via HDMI port. But, Now, I need to place the USB C hub little far from the MBP so need a USB hub with a longer cord (4~5 ft or longer) or an USB C extension cable that would work with the existing hub. I thought a simple USB C female to male extension cord would work fine, so purchased one but found the HDMI output still works fine, but I lost USB hub functionality. I'd suggest trying to find a hub that does what you want, with a removable USB cable - you can then just replace the cable with a longer one if required, but also keep in mind that USB-C has some length limitations for the more advanced uses.
